Matlab仿真异步电动机SVPWM调速技术探究
版权申诉
5星 · 超过95%的资源 13 浏览量
更新于2024-12-22
5
收藏 20KB RAR 举报
资源摘要信息:"异步电动机SVPWM的matlab仿真,三相spwm逆变器matlab仿真,C,C++"
在当今的电气工程领域中,异步电动机因其结构简单、成本低、维护方便和可靠性的优势而被广泛应用于工业生产。空间矢量脉宽调制(Space Vector Pulse Width Modulation,简称SVPWM)是一种先进的逆变器调制技术,它可以提高电机驱动系统的性能,尤其是在提高电机运行效率和降低谐波方面。通过使用Matlab/Simulink进行异步电动机的SVPWM仿真,可以深入研究电动机的运行特性,对电机控制系统的设计和优化提供了有力的工具。
Matlab/Simulink是一个用于多域仿真和基于模型的设计的平台,它提供了丰富的函数库和工具箱,能够方便地进行电气系统的建模和分析。Simulink模型通常以mdl文件的形式存在,这些文件包含了系统模型的图形表示以及相关的参数设置。
在本次资源中,提供的文件名为“Asynchronous_SVPWM.mdl”,这表明该模型是针对异步电动机的SVPWM控制仿真。通过在Simulink中打开该文件,可以查看、编辑和仿真异步电动机的SVPWM控制逻辑。
异步电动机的SVPWM仿真主要包含以下几个关键技术点:
1. 空间矢量脉宽调制(SVPWM)技术:SVPWM是基于逆变器的开关状态,利用空间矢量合成原理,将电机定子电流正弦波化的一种调制技术。SVPWM可以实现更高的直流电压利用率,同时减少电机输入电流中的低次谐波成分,使电机运行更加平稳和高效。
2. 三相逆变器:三相逆变器是SVPWM控制中必不可少的组成部分,它负责将直流电压转换为可以驱动电动机的三相交流电压。在Matlab/Simulink中,可以通过使用内置的电力系统组件库来构建三相逆变器模型。
3. 异步电动机模型:为了准确模拟异步电动机的物理特性,Matlab/Simulink提供了一个专门的异步电机模块,它允许用户输入电机的具体参数,如极对数、定子电阻、转子电阻、定子漏感、转子漏感、互感等,从而建立一个接近实际电机特性的仿真模型。
4. 控制策略:在仿真中,为了控制电机的速度和扭矩,需要设计合适的控制策略。这通常涉及到矢量控制算法,包括电流控制环和速度控制环。通过调整控制环的PI(比例-积分)控制器参数,可以实现对电机性能的精确控制。
在Matlab/Simulink环境中,用户可以通过建立SVPWM控制的异步电动机模型,进行各种仿真实验,如负载变化、速度调整、系统动态响应等,以此来评估控制策略的有效性和电机的工作状态。
此外,仿真结果还可以导出为C或C++代码,这意味着仿真模型不仅能够用于验证和设计阶段,还可以进一步用于嵌入式系统开发,将仿真中验证过的算法部署到实际的硬件控制板上,进行实机测试。
总结来说,异步电动机的SVPWM仿真是一项复杂而重要的工作,它结合了电机控制理论、电力电子技术和计算机仿真技术。通过对异步电动机SVPWM的Matlab仿真研究,可以更好地理解电机的工作原理,优化电机控制策略,从而在工业应用中提升电动机的性能和能效。
3566 浏览量
139 浏览量
139 浏览量
155 浏览量
713 浏览量
105 浏览量
123 浏览量
lithops7
- 粉丝: 357
- 资源: 4445
最新资源
- hello world on uClinux&& skyeye
- 09年计算机统考考试大纲
- SQL语言艺术.pdf
- 王能斌-数据库系统原理课件
- C语言笔试大全(来自多位应聘同学的经验)
- 最新JAVA面试大全
- Agilent3070中文介绍
- VC6 MFC类库完全参考手册
- 直流无刷电机的工作原理
- vim 用户手册.pdf
- IBM_SOA框架师资料
- Erlang/OTP中文教程
- PKE主动进入系统中文资料。
- 直面挑战 走近 Visual Studio 2008 和.NET Framework 3.5
- MATLAB编程(第二版)-菜鸟入门教材
- Manning.WPF.in.Action.with.Visual.Studio.2008.Nov.2008.pdf